Deputy Nursery Manager – Rare Opportunity to Join Our Hinckley Team Location: Shooting Stars Nursery, 25 Mount Road, Hinckley, LE10 1ADSalary: £32,032 per annum plus benefitsContract: Full-Time | 40 hours/week | Monday to Friday | Shifts between 7:30am–6:00pm Due to retirement, we have a rare and exciting opportunity for an experienced Early Years Deputy Manager to join our well-established Hinckley nursery. If you are passionate about delivering high-quality childcare and eager to support the Nursery Manager in leading a dedicated team, this could be the perfect next step in your career. Why This Role Is Special? This is not just another vacancy — it’s a fantastic opportunity to join a thriving nursery with a strong reputation for excellence and help shape its future. You’ll play a key role in maintaining our high standards and inspiring both children and staff. What You’ll Be Doing Supporting the Nursery Manager in the day-to-day operations of the nursery Acting as Designated Officer in Charge when the Manager is absent Leading and mentoring staff across base rooms to deliver outstanding care and education Driving reflective practice and continuous improvement Ensuring safeguarding, health & safety, and EYFS standards are consistently met Building strong, positive relationships with families and external agencies Assisting with recruitment, inductions, and ongoing staff development What We’re Looking For We’re seeking a confident, caring, and proactive leader who is passionate about early years education and ready to take on a new challenge. You’ll bring: A full and relevant Level 3 qualification (or higher) At least 2 years’ post-qualifying experience in early years Proven leadership or supervisory experience Strong communication, organisational, and safeguarding skills A positive, flexible, and professional attitude Meet Us at Our Recruitment Evening We will be reviewing applications as they are received. Shortlisted candidates will be invited to attend our Recruitment Evening, Wednesday 17th December. A fantastic opportunity to: Meet Melanie, our Nursery Manager, and members of the Hinckley team Explore the nursery setting and learn about Shooting Stars Nurseries and our values Discover more about the Deputy Manager role Share and showcase your experience, skills, passion, and personality in a welcoming and engaging environment. Find out if this is the perfect next step for you Why Join Shooting Stars Hinckley? Be part of a supportive, forward-thinking team Opportunities for career progression and professional development A chance to make a lasting impact on children’s early learning experiences Competitive salary and benefits Safeguarding Commitment We are committ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of the children within our care and expect all those employed by Shooting Stars Nurseries to share this commitment. All posts involve working with children and are therefore exempt from the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974. You are required to declare any convictions that you may have, including those that would otherwise be regarded as ‘spent’ under this Act and all successful applicants will be subject to an enhanced DBS disclosure. #J-18808-Ljbffr
